A240928 Number of 8-digit positive integers in base n where the sum of the first k digits equals the sum of the last k digits. 2

%I #16 Mar 24 2022 20:25:08

%S 35,750,6174,31025,114961,346193,896876,2072694,4379055,8606312,

%T 15936426,28073487,47400509,77164915,121695128,186650684,279308283,

%U 408886194,586909430,827618109,1148421417,1570399589,2118856324,2823924050,3721224455,4852586700

%N Number of 8-digit positive integers in base n where the sum of the first k digits equals the sum of the last k digits.

%C These integers are sometimes called balanced numbers.

%D Cambridge Colleges Sixth Term Examination Papers (STEP) 2007, Paper I, Section A (Pure Mathematics), Nr. 1.

%H <a href="/index/Rec#order_08">Index entries for linear recurrences with constant coefficients</a>, signature (8,-28,56,-70,56,-28,8,-1).

%F a(n) = n*(n-1)*(1208*n^5+151*n^4+291*n^3+116*n^2+88*n+60)/2520.

%F G.f.: x^2*(x^5+83*x^4+673*x^3+1154*x^2+470*x+35)/(x-1)^8. - _Alois P. Heinz_, Mar 24 2022

%t Table[n(n-1)(1208n^5+151n^4+291n^3+116n^2+88n+60)/2520,{n,2,40}] (* _Harvey P. Dale_, Mar 18 2022 *)
